Sunteți pe pagina 1din 16

TECNOLOGIAS DE INFORMAO E COMUNICAO

ACCESS 2010
Conceitos Bsicos
Ficha Informativa Professor : Vanda Pereira

mdulo didctico
02-01-2012

Conceitos Bsicos
Necessidade das base de dados

Permite guardar dados dos mais variados tipos;


Permite um rpido e fcil acesso aos dados; Acelera os processos de manuseamento da informao, como, por exemplo, consultas ou alteraes de dados;

Economiza toneladas de papel.

02-01-2012

Conceitos Bsicos
Organizao de Uma base de Dados

FICHEIRO:
REGISTOS
Dados
Informao
xxxxxxxxx xxxxxxxxxx xxxxxxxxxx xxxxx xxxxxxxxx xxxxxxxxxx xxxxxxxxxx xxxxxxxxxxxxxxxxxxxx xxxxxxxxxxxx xxxxxxxxx xxxxxxxxxx xxxxxxxxxx xxxxxxxxx xxxxxxxxxx xxxxxxxxxx xxxxxxxxx xxxxxxxxxx xxxxxxxxxx xxxxxxxxx xxxxxxxxxx xxxxxxxxxx

02-01-2012

Conceitos Bsicos
Dados e Informao

Dados = Informao Dados


Os Dados so os elementos isolados, significativos, rigorosos e relevantes. Podem ser vistos como a matria-prima necessria para um determinado processamento.

Informao
Podemos entender Informao como um conjunto de dados, organizados e sujeitos a um tratamento, tornando assim possvel a sua utilizao num determinado contexto. Os dados no tm qualquer valor e s se transformam em informao quando relacionados.

02-01-2012

Conceitos Bsicos
Dados e Informao EXEMPLO

A frase: O Joo comprou 2 canetas informao.


Os dados que permitiram criar essa informao so: Joo, comprou, 2 e canetas.

02-01-2012

Conceitos Bsicos
Dados e Informao
Uma informao actual e correcta s possvel se os seus dados estiverem actualizados e forem precisos. De outra forma, a nossa informao no ser til. Mas, para que isto possa acontecer, existem algumas condies que os dados devem garantir:

Actualidade;
Correco; Relevncia; Disponibilidade; Legibilidade.

02-01-2012

Conceitos Bsicos
Organizao de Uma base de Dados
Um objecto fundamental quando estamos perante um sistema informtico uma Tabela. Uma Tabela encontra-se estruturada em linhas e colunas. As linhas so designadas por Registos e as colunas contm Campos. Cada um dos registos (linhas) contm apenas os dados de um elemento, organizados em campos. Cada coluna tem dados do mesmo tipo

02-01-2012

Conceitos Bsicos
Tabelas, Registos e Campos
Uma estrutura deste gnero facilita eventuais alteraes aos dados da lista de contactos, j que, para cada pessoa, todos os dados esto inseridos na mesma linha. Todas as operaes de manuteno dos dados de uma Tabela so realizadas individualmente para cada um dos Registos. Isto , se for necessrio alterar algum dado num determinado contacto (pessoa), acedemos directamente ao Registo em causa e efectuamos essa alterao no respectivo Campo.

02-01-2012

Conceitos Bsicos
Sistemas de Gesto de Base de Dados (SGBD)
Software que disponibiliza todos os servios bsicos, como a criao, o acesso e a manuteno da informao numa base de dados. As base de dados so um conjunto de dados estruturados e manipulados atravs de um SGBD.

Capacidade de processar grandes quantidades de informao, tais como:


Sistemas de armazenamento de operaes bancrias; Base de dados empresariais com vrios tipos de informao
(ex.: vendas, funcionrios, clientes, fornecedores, facturao);

Sistemas de reservas de companhias de aviao; Sistemas de companhias de seguros.

02-01-2012

Conceitos Bsicos
Exemplos de SGBD Dividem-se em dois grandes grupos:

Grande porte
Exemplos: ORACLE, Microsoft SQL Server, Ingres, Informix e DB2;

Uso pessoal (domstico) e ou de pequenas empresas.


Exemplos: MySQL, Dbase, FoxPro e o Microsoft Access.

02-01-2012

Conceitos Bsicos
Caractersticas de um SGBD Independncia dos dados; Redundncia controlada;

Integridade dos dados;


Abstraco dos dados; Acesso simultneo aos dados;

Facilidade de obteno de informao actualizada;


Diferentes vistas da base de dados.

02-01-2012

Conceitos Bsicos
Definio de base de dados
Sistema de armazenamento de dados relacionados entre si, de uma forma permanente, num sistema informtico, com redundncia controlada, acessveis a um grupo de utilizadores e estruturado sob a forma de ficheiros de dados ou tabelas.

Uma base de dados uma coleco lgica e coerente de dados, com um significado inerente; Uma base de dados planeada, construda e actualizada com dados que representam aspectos do mundo real, como se de um pequeno mundo se tratasse.

02-01-2012

Conceitos Bsicos
Ciclo de vida de uma base de dados

1. Planeamento
Levantamento das necessidades, organizar e planear.

2. Recolha de requisitos
Elaborao de um documento com os objectivos que o projecto visa atingir.

3. Desenho conceptual
Desenho de todos os modos de vista externos da aplicao e da base de dados. O aspecto dos formulrios, relatrios, ecrs de entrada de dados, etc.

4. Desenho lgico
A partir do desenho conceptual cria-se o desenho lgico da aplicao e da base de dados.

02-01-2012

Conceitos Bsicos
Ciclo de vida de uma base de dados

5. Desenho fsico
Durante a fase de desenho fsico, o desenho lgico mapeado ou convertido para os sistemas de software que sero usados na implementao da aplicao e da base de dados.

6. Construo
As unidades de programao so promovidas para um sistema de ambiente de teste, onde toda a aplicao e base de dados montada e testada.

7. Implementao
Instalao e colocao em funcionamento da nova aplicao e base de dados.

8. Manuteno
Resolver quaisquer situaes de anomalias ou erros, normalmente designados bugs, quer ao nvel da aplicao, quer ao nvel da base de dados.

02-01-2012

Conceitos Bsicos
Modelos de Base de Dados Modelo conceptual de dados Fundamental para o desenvolvimento de qualquer base de dados; apenas um modelo lgico, o que traduz a abstraco da realidade; Fornece uma viso aproximada de como os utilizadores realmente visualizam

os dados; Converte-se posteriormente num dos modelos de implementao de base de dados existentes.

Modelos de implementao
Permitem descrever a forma como os dados esto representados num
SGBD; O Modelo Relacional, desenvolvido em 1970, o mais popular e ser estudado mais em pormenor.

02-01-2012

Conceitos Bsicos
Modelos de Base de Dados RELACIONAL O modelo relacional o modelo mais usado nos sistemas de bases de dados actuais. O Microsoft Access um SGBD relacional:
representa os dados como um conjunto de relaes; cada relao representada por duas tabela de registos nicos. EX: Base de dados de filmes: Uma tabela para guardar informao sobre os realizadores Uma tabela para guardar os filmes por eles realizados. Sempre que um novo filme lanado, insere-se o novo registo na tabela de filmes e escolhe-se o Realizador no campo destinado a este. Esta aco implica que se aceda tabela de realizadores para escolher um dos registos.

02-01-2012

S-ar putea să vă placă și